Route:
BL, Buxton Road to Ankers Knowle Lane (opposite turn to Lamaload) , Bottom o’ Oven, Wildboarclough valley, Rose & Crown, Midgely Road towards Quornford & Flash, A53 at Winking Man, Den Engels Leek, Main Drag back to Macc, Star Lane & Snickets to Dans.
